VHT Engine Enamel High Heat Paint For Ford Light Blue

The VHT Engine Enamel High Heat Paint in Ford Light Blue is designed for automotive enthusiasts and professionals looking to restore or enhance the appearance of their engines. With a heat resistance of up to 550°F (288°C), this durable paint is ideal for use on engine blocks, headers, and other high-temperature components. VHT is known for its commitment to quality, ensuring that this product offers exceptional durability and chemical resistance.

Engineered for performance, this paint not only provides a stunning finish but also protects against corrosion, rust, and the harsh effects of chemicals found in modern fuels. Whether you're a DIY mechanic or a professional tradesperson, VHT Engine Enamel is a reliable choice for maintaining your vehicle's engine aesthetics.

Dry Time
Dries to the touch in 30 minutes and thoroughly overnight.

Technical details

  • Pack size: 400ml aerosol can.
  • Colour: Ford Light Blue.
  • Drying time: Touch dry in 30 minutes, fully dry overnight.
  • Curing requires baking at 200°F (93°C) for 20 minutes.

Frequently asked questions

How do I properly cure the VHT Engine Enamel?

To cure the VHT Engine Enamel, bake it at 200°F (93°C) for 20 minutes. The heat from engine operation will also help achieve the proper curing.

Can this paint be used on any engine component?

Yes, VHT Engine Enamel is suitable for various engine components including engine blocks, headers, valve covers, and more.

How long does it take for the paint to dry?

The paint dries to the touch in approximately 30 minutes and is fully dry overnight.

Is this paint resistant to chemicals?

Yes, VHT Engine Enamel is formulated to resist chemicals found in fuels and engine degreasers.

What is the best way to apply this paint?

For best results, clean the surface thoroughly before application and apply in light, even coats.
